-Join the wonderful folks at ATL Collective as they host their monthly album show at Eddie’s Attic. Tonight they present covers of Burl Ives’, “Have A Holly Jolly Christmas!” Featuring performances by: The Shadowboxers, Eliot Bronson, Lauren St. Jane, and Death on Two Wheels.

-Those crazy folks in the Atlanta Funk Society will be getting down tonight at Smith’s Olde Bar.

-Ex-deadboy and the Elephantmen and ex-Acid Bath’s Dax Riggs will be at The Earl tonight, with featured performances by Andrew Combs.

-Gotta love the 529, they are always so much cooler than the rest of us! Tonight they present : Rockin’ Christmas at 529, where if you come dressed as Santa, you could win some swag. Performances tonight from Accidents, Where’s Your Fire, Tiger, and Young Antiques.
